I just need stuff to look at so that I can come to my own conclusions. - I think it's hard actually. I think it's actually hard to get a language model to do that. - Right, because if you think about, when you go back to the base layer of what's happening in the pre-training, is that you're building a language model that's trying to win at the token guessing game. So I'm trying to guess what word or part of word actually comes next to what I assume to be a real piece of text. And then if you do that auto-regressively, so you call it again and again and again, adding the answer to the input so it grows out an answer, what you're gonna get is a text expansion. You've given me a text that I'm trying to expand as if there is a real text that exists that I'm trying to match it. You get that like kind of indirectly. So really, its idiom is the type of text it's trained on, which for the most part is more sort of pro style text. So you can tune it away from it. Like you can tune its mood, you can tune its sycophancy. But it might be hard to actually tune an LLM because it deals with human written prose as its main training data. It might be harder than we think to tune that away from being verbose and to just give a table. Now I guess you could take its output and then maybe run that through another thing that then strips away the other pieces. Like it's possible. But I think the anthropomorphized verbosity we see in language models is also, that's kind of the native tongue of this particular, which is why we still have a lot of chat bots being emphasized and tools that are built upon LLM as the digital brain are still way more scarce than you would imagine outside of maybe computer programming and coding harnesses. We just don't have a lot of other examples where we just use the LLM as a general person's digital brain.
Because I think this verbosity is okay, humans can interpret that, but it's not great if the LLM is just a digital brain that's interfacing between you and another computer. It doesn't need to hear that their idea is great or wants to try to parse the different types of text. So there's some interesting things going on there about the fundamental nature of these things. But now there's a whole different control. This is what like early agents, I mean, okay, so here's what I've been writing about agents. I've been thinking a lot about it. What I do is, I don't think people understand what they are. I think people think that it's a new type of digital brain that is now able to go on and do more autonomous activity. I always see this get mixed up. It's just like people talking about mythos breaking out of it sandbox to do xyz. Mythos is a language model. You can give it an input and it can give you a token. You're talking about a program that is calling mythos and then taking actions based on what it called. And this is really what we're talking about with agents is the digital brains are LLMs. And then you write a program that will save to the LLM, give me a plan for doing x. And then the LLM spits out what seems like a reasonable text. It seems like a reasonable plan. And then you execute that plan, the program executes that plan on behalf of the LLM. And I wrote about this script. Yeah. And I wrote about this earlier this year. LLMs are bad, you know, as a digital brain are bad planners. It's not really, you're not going to get consistently usable plans because what an LLM is actually trying to do is finish the story you gave it. So all it wants to do is produce a story that sounds reasonable. So it's giving you reasonable sounding plans. Like yeah, that's what a plan for doing this would more or less sound like. But what it's not doing is actually doing step by step evaluations. It doesn't have a clearly isolated goal that it's trying to measure how close you're getting to it. It doesn't have a world model to evaluate what's going to happen with the steps that are going to unfold next. And so in almost every context, it turns out, oh, a digital brain by itself being an LLM doesn't lead to good agents. And programming, it seems to work a little bit better. But I do think Gary Market, I don't know if it was a scoop, but Gary Market is captured in a recent newsletter, something really important. When anthropic leaked the code for their cloud code coding harness that sits on top of their LLMs to do coding, it turns out they've added a huge amount of old fashioned hand coded symbolic AI style rules and pattern recognizers and special if then that's so they've just been sitting there tuning this program for specifically doing computer programming. And the LLM is being a little bit more isolated to just the code production. So they've kind of just gone back to old fashioned. This is like an old fashioned system that is plusing up an LLM. But I'm with you. Yeah, it's very hard. Just asking an LLM, tell me, give me a plan for doing X for almost any scenario of X. You really can't trust a plan from a model whose goal is primarily to finish text, to finish the story you gave it in a reasonable style way. That's not how we plan. That's not how we think about planning and it doesn't give you consistently usable plans. So yeah, but you're right. It's a magic agents are coming. They've been saying this. I mean, basically where a lot of these proposals go. I mean, it's the agents were supposed to we thought that we could just make it I do anything. So we'll just we'll have it use the mouse and just use our computers for us. Oh, that's hard. We don't know how to do that. All right. So what we'll do is we'll rewire all applications that anyone uses in the internet so that we don't actually have to use the mouse. It can have a text interface so that in LLM, like they do the coding agents do can give, you know, description of how to do something in Excel in text without having to actually move a mouse or click things around. And then the these evolved to say, okay, well, what's the one type of instruction that we're good at producing because they get when LLM's produce plans, they they're they're they're directionally correct plans that don't actually get the thing done. But they said, Oh, what LLM's are good at is producing code that compiles and we can actually like check that it works. And so this is where this whole vision has changed is that all applications and internet websites should have a code accessible API that you can expose and that an LLM can write a program that will then access that API. So we don't need to teach the LLM how to use Excel. It'll write a it'll write a Python program that'll call hooks into Excel. The problem with this is no one wants to open up their application to just agents in general. If I'm Microsoft, it's like, I don't want I want to write a custom tool for my program. Well, I had the same argument with like social science researchers who are like we if you're you know geeky enough to learn coding agents. They're like this good. This is revolutionary revolutionizing science research because now for example, you could have it write a program to process a data file and then format it into a plot. And that might have taken you four hours to do. And it you work with it for a half hour and you get that result. This is revolutionizing research. And I'm saying, well, it's not the bottleneck for social science researchers is not analyzing data and producing plots. You're not sitting there doing that eight hours a day every day. And if I could do this twice as fast I'll produce twice as many papers. I might write one paper in a three month period. Yeah. In there, there's like four hours I spent making a plot and sure it'd be nice if that four hours became 30 minutes. But that's four hours out of like a multi month process of sort of thinking about this paper. What is the plot by the way? Like a graph. Yeah. The computer science turn. But yeah, it's like that's nice. That got a little bit faster. But that's not the bottleneck. That's not that's not what's going to unlock a lot more research is like, man, I would write more papers. If it wasn't for how long it took me to draw a graph. And if you could. I have five problem data. Getting the data. But actually collecting data. That's what it is. I wrote about this talking to like a well-known business school professor years ago for my book Deep Work. And he talked about he just realized, oh, being a business professor publishing papers is about data access. I have to spend most of my year talking to people building relationships, trying to set up a, you know, an agreement with a company where I can get good data that I can get three papers out of. In all of that work, there's one day in there where you're crunching the numbers and making a plot. And it's nicer if you could do a little bit faster, but it's not a productivity bottleneck. It's a it's a marginal efficiency. I think there's a lot of that going on right now with AI and productivity. They tried that. I thought that was going to be this is what I was excited about earlier in the GNI revolution. I was like, okay, here's the real value prop is natural language interface into advanced features on software where I can just say, all right, I want you to go take this column in the spreadsheet and get rid of all the rows that have values before this. And then I want to make a big pie chart. And because I don't want to learn how to do all that in Excel. I don't know how to do that. And they tried it. I mean, this is Microsoft co-pilot, but it turns out we underestimated the degree to which when we as humans are interacting with a chatbot that we're incredibly gracious, we're able to adjust and kind of get the gist of what it means and filter out the part of the chatbot response. It's not really relevant or asked to follow up question. And when they tried to just use LLM responses, the automate actions within programs, it would just it's just not accurate enough. So they wanted that to be the case that like you could just be talking to a Riverside bot. And you never would have to press a button ever again in Riverside. It's just not accurate enough. LLM's it's fine for human conversation. It's just not it's just not accurate enough in this general case. So there's two features they say mythos has. One is finding vulnerabilities in source code and two is writing programs to exploit them. It's first really important that people understand this has been something that people have been doing with the LLIM since the beginning of publicly available LLIMs, right? There is not only is there nothing new about that, but I found, they put this on my podcast, almost word for word from the anthropic system card, they said in the ant, the Opus 4.6 rather, systems card, right? A publicly available model that's already been out for many months, almost word for word for what they said about mythos, except for no coverage of it and no fear. They said we have found 500 zero-day vulnerabilities, including some that had been existing for decades without having been discovered. That is what they said about what Opus 4.6 could do. For mythos, they said the same thing, they just replaced the word 500 with thousands. But when Opus 4.6 came out, there was no, oh my God. They have found many hundreds of zero-day exploits, many of which have been around for decades because they didn't push that marketing button and don't particularly cared about it. I went back to my podcast and showed multiple papers, this has been a huge concern, and it's a real concern by the way, right? Is that partially what slows down slightly cracking, the breaking into systems, is the fact that it's annoying and hard and LLMs have made it easier. GPT-4 was good at finding exploits, right? And this was a big deal. They were like GPT-3.5 wasn't great at it, GPT-4 is. And then as we got the more recent models, they've been much better at writing code to exploit them because we had better agents for it and they're better able to produce multi-step software goals and so they can better build software to exploit them. This is a real issue, but it's not new with mythos, right? Mythos was presented as if some Rubicon had been passed. But there was a couple things I noticed right off the bat. One, they made the mistake of listing a bunch of the exploits that they vulnerabilities they had found, the Try to Bragg. Look at this thing in FreeBSD, look at this thing in FFVNG or whatever. They showed all these exploits they found. They didn't count on a lot of security researchers said, well, wait a second. Why don't I get like a much smaller, cheaper model even at that same source code and say, can you find any vulnerabilities? They could find the same ones. So the evidence that it's finding vulnerabilities better, we don't have any way of knowing that's true. And if anything, we actually are getting a lot of reports that they were paying big bounties for security researchers. I'm going to give you access to mythos. I'm going to pay you for any bugs you can report that you found with it. So they had security researchers just who knows how many false positives were coming out of that. And then on the exploitation side, we only really have one study. It comes from AISI who I do not trust, but it's the only independent study. The fact that they gave them access itself should make us maybe a little bit suspect. But it basically just showed like normal progression, no massive leap, model by model gets a little bit better on some of these test and benchmarks. And mythos has no out-of-scale leap. It's just like on summits about the same, on summits a little bit better. And yet it got covered as if we had just turned on, whopper from the movie more games. Like we had just some new entity that was on its own undermining security. And I do not think that I think that was highly credulous coverage of what almost certainly is just like a standard slight jagged move forward on these various capabilities that we've been seeing for the last three years. So it comes in the software you're building to take it on. What is a harness? Just I've seen this work use the law. I think it's good for the me and the listeners to hear the exact definition. I think it is like a computer program that can do stuff. And you can talk to it can do stuff. And it uses, it'll prompt or talk to an LLM as like its digital brain. So the harness might actually be able to touch your file system, write the files, compile code, move things around. But to figure out what actions to take, it will also then prompt an LLM and say, okay, what should I do next? And you can put it on different-- Just a wrapper? Yeah, it's a wrapper. But that's where all the progress has come. All of the progress in coding agents since about a year has come, especially starting this fall, has come from better wrappers, better harnesses. It's all in, let's build better, just hand coding, no machine learning, no intelligence, no sky net here. But just hand coding these programs that we'll call LLM's. Let's just keep tuning and tweaking those to be better and better. And of course the programmers building those particular programs, they're building them to do their type of work. So it's a field they understand really well. So they can really just sit here and twist and tune. And also like programmers are very adaptable. They like tools and they'll adapt around the weaknesses or not. So it's kind of like a best case scenario. But this is another indication of we're not getting these fundamental giant leaps in the capabilities of the digital brains. It's either some benchmark scene. Like we tuned it to do better on a particular benchmark. Or we built better programs around it. So when you put the money that they put in the mythos. And if really the best thing you had to emphasize when it was done is we have a cybersecurity benchmark where Opus 4.6 was at 66.7 and this is 83.1. That doesn't necessarily going to justify what's going on. Or that AISI has this, there's only one thing in there where they see a leap from mythos at a particular contrived security scenario they came up with. And this big leap that got them all worried was Opus 4.6 could on average complete 16 out of 32 steps in this challenge. And mythos on average could do 22 steps out of 32.

It's the future, look, I've been pitching this, right? I think the useful and the only ethical and sustainable future for AI is what I call distributed AGI. And I think it's just what the future's gonna be, which is you have specialized applications for different things. Where, oh, we wanna do this thing over here. We built something that has some AI in it. Maybe it has an LLM or it's a modular architecture and it has a billion parameter model in the world model and it's really good at doing this thing and it's small and it mainly runs on chip. And now this program can do this thing that I used to have to do. And you multiply that across 10,000 different use cases and you're like, oh, we kinda have AGI, right? There's all these different things that have AI tools that do pretty well. That's like a completely probably the most probable future. It's a future I really like for a lot of reasons. There'll be a lot of things that we can't make progress on a lot of things we will, but it's a much more heterogeneous future. There's no giant hell, 9,000 brains as economically more interesting and diverse. It doesn't have all the sustainability issues. That has to be the future. But the problem about that future, if you're Sam Altman or Daria Amade, is that their entire mode is, unless you need 10 million parameters, they want that to be the key to the AI future because that mode is something that no one can cross. And if that's not the mode, if it's just, oh, if I wanna build a poker plane AI that's really good, I just need people who are good at poker and they spend a couple of years and figure out a cool custom system and that thing now does well. If that's the future, you don't need open AI and you don't need anthropic. And I think that probably might be the future, and I think that's terrifying.
